        Typically on their free accounts they use your cert for communication between them and you, and use cert they issue for communication between them and everyone else.

        User -> CF cert -> CF -> your cert -> your server.

        That’s why I suggested examining the cert on your external facing page.

        Regardless, one way or the other, they need to be able to decrypt your data in order to apply their services (WAF, etc).

        Unless, again, you’re just using DNS (grey cloud).
